Country French located at Marquette in Dallas

Country French located at Marquette in Dallas

RRon Davis Custom Homes, one of Dallas’ Premier Custom Homebuilder offers a completed home in the exclusive Highland Park ISD. The home, located at 7214 Marquette in Dallas, is an elegant Country French style with updated transitional finishes, stone and stucco exterior, French shutters, and a heavy wrought iron entry door.

Shirley Davis said, “We just felt so comfortable building in the Highland Park school district because we know how well regarded it is nationally as well as locally, which is exactly what people relocating to Dallas are searching for. They want an area that both family oriented and close to work but also has access to the best that Dallas has to offer for shopping and dining. This home provides exactly that with easy access to Downtown Dallas, Northpark Mall, Dallas Country Club, shopping and entertainment in Highland Park Village.”

 Ron Davis explains. “Our philosophy is ‘best location, best plans for the neighborhood’. We are expanding throughout Dallas and the Northern suburbs as the demand for high end custom home increases.”   He added “No matter where we build, we know that our customers expect the best and we are proud to say we deliver just that.”

 Built for entertaining, 7214 Marquette has 5542 square foot with all the features that Dallas buyers have come to expect from Ron Davis Custom Homes.  The home has 4 Bedrooms, 5 and a half baths, Five Living areas including a Keeping Room, Game Room, Billiards Room, Media Room as well as a study, and a third floor bonus room/playroom with full bath.  The laundry room is conveniently located upstairs.  The master wing, located on the second floor, boasts a luxurious bathroom to enjoy a complete spa experience at home.   The kitchen and Keeping Room serves as the primary focal point of the home, with elegant countertops, Cerused Oak Wood accents on the Open Shelving set this Magazine-worthy Kitchen apart from the rest.  There is a Huge Island, site built custom cabinetry, large walk in pantry and Thermador Professional Series stainless appliances make cooking a pleasure.

Elegant living spaces include a large open living room with detailed French cast stone fireplace, a cozy Keeping room off the kitchen; perfect for reading with its own cozy brick fireplace, game room, media room with 7.1 surround sound wiring, an outdoor living center with gas fireplace and surround sound wiring for your audio and TV and an outdoor kitchen for family entertainment all year round. 

“No matter where we build, our customers’ expectations are the same. They are seeking a Custom Home Experience. That means the transitional looks, and smart home and energy features. We like to call it ‘Comfort Plus,’” Ron adds.

As in all Ron Davis Custom Homes, smart Home features such as Lutron remote controlled lighting allow control of your whole home from your smartphone with room for expansion at any time.  Energy Efficient design is a hallmark of every Ron Davis Home, with green home features including Demilec Open Cell Foam Insulation, Low E windows, smart thermostat controls, water saving plumbing fixtures, drip system landscaping, and instant hot water are luxury features that comes standard.  This elegant home on 7214 Marquette is listed for $1,980,000 and will be ready to move in by Thanksgiving.
